VIOLATIONS:
24-19(11)(a)(b)- Nuisances: Landscaping requirements for less than 3-acre properties
RECOMMENDATION:
The city requests that the Special Magistrate find:
- That a nuisance condition exists in violation of the Code of Ordinances and that such nuisance condition poses a threat to the public health, safety and welfare of the community; and
- That the nuisance be addressed through the City's Nuisance Abatement program.
- The violator(s) be given 7 days to:
- Cut all grass and weeds as needed and trim all trees, shrubs, and bushes to the standards identified in the Notice of Violation.
- Remove all trash and debris, including landscape debris generated from bringing the property into compliance.
- A fine of $100.00 per day being assessed for each day the violation continues.
- The City is to take the necessary steps to abate the nuisance condition, the cost of which is to be assessed against the property.
